Arnetta "Kay" Cary was born in Thornton, CO on June 28, 1998 and passed away following a tragic car accident on March 30, 2021. She was the daughter of Keith E. and Marilyn M. Cary.
She lived in Fort Collins and attended Timnath Elementary, Boltz Jr. High and graduated from Fossil Ridge High School.
Arnetta Kay was a very talented artist, drawing and painting her own characters for the stories she wrote. She loved watching movies of all kinds including Anime and enjoyed reading books. She wanted to become a digital animator and took on-line courses at Front Range Community College.
She loved attending Comi-Con every year with her dad, family and friends. She also enjoyed playing games on the internet with her on-line friends. Kay had a great sense of humor. She always had a smile on her face and enjoyed telling jokes, and making people laugh.
She was preceded in death by her father, Keith Cary.
Arnetta Kay is survived by her mother, Marilyn Cary; sister, Lisa Weber; birth mother, Paula Bolin; half sister, Amanda Carpenter; uncles, Grover Clyde Lollar (Brenda) and Carl Lollar (Helen); Aunt Barbara Davison; uncles, Steve Cary (Connie), Tom Cary (Karen), Richard Cary; many cousins including Hannah, Micah, and Noah Weber as well as Raymond and Luna Wilson.
